The man page is extended with some more information about the tool and
what it does, and a SEE ALSO section is added.

+The \fBcec-follower\fR tool is used to emulate CEC followers. Based on the 
configured
+logical address(es) of the CEC device it will emulate the CEC behavior
+accordingly.
 
-It is basically a message loop, waiting for messages to arrive and taking the
-appropriate action for each message.
+Configuring the CEC device is done using \fBcec-ctl\fR. Certain CEC 
functionalities
+are only emulated if the corresponding Device Features flag is set (these are 
set
+when configuring with \fBcec-ctl\fR). These are:
 
-This makes it possible to act as a specific CEC device. It is also a reference
-implementation on how a follower should behave.
+    - Audio Return Channel (RX and TX)
+    - Audio Rate Control
+    - Deck Control
+    - Record TV screen
 
+\fBcec-follower\fR is basically a message loop, waiting for messages to arrive
+and taking the appropriate action for each message (incoming messages can be
+shown with the \fI--show-msgs\fR option). The follower maintains an internal
+state with appropriate parameters such as volume, current active source, power
+state and so on (state changes can be shown with the \fI--show-state\fR 
option).
+
+It also aims to be a reference implementation on how a follower should behave.
+
+\fBcec-follower\fR will keep track of incoming messages and look for violations
+of the CEC specification with regards to timings. For example, it will warn if
+it receives the same message again within 200ms after it replied <Feature 
Abort>
+["Unrecognized Opcode"] to that message, and it will check that press and hold
+behavior is done properly.
+
+\fBcec-follower\fR will periodically send out polling messages to discover when
+a remote device is removed or a new one has appeared. When a device is removed,
+the recorded information about it is cleared. Each logical address is polled
+about once every 15 seconds. In between polls, removing a remote device or
+replacing it with a new one is not detected.
+
+When running compliance tests with \fBcec-compliance\fR, \fBcec-follower\fR
+should be run on the same device to act on incoming messages that are not 
replies
+to messages sent by the compliance tool. Before each test run 
\fBcec-follower\fR
+should be restarted if it is running, to initialize the emulated device with a
+clean and known initial state.
